... theworld.1.1 .3 Conventions in This Book The conventions in this book are mostly self-explanatory; in this section, I’ll mentionsome that may not be. First, both the HTML and PDF editions of this book ... cm.Includes index.ISBN-10: 0 -32 1-7 431 2-1 (pbk. : alk. paper)ISBN- 13: 978-0 -32 1-7 431 2-1 (pbk. : alk. paper)1. Rubyonrails (Electronic resource) 2. Web site development. 3. Ruby (Computer program ... Rails educational ecosystem. Finally,since RubyonRails Tutorial uses Rails3. 0, the knowledge you gain here will be fully upto date with the latest and greatest version of Rails. 1 Ruby on...
... quen với Migrations, cách truy vấn database, và xử lý formChú ý: khi viết tránh để bị XSS hay SQL injection! Chương Trình Training Rubyon Rails 2. Tài liệuhttp://guides.rubyonrails.org/Đây ... http://code.google.com/p/msysgit/ Rubyon Rails - www.RubyOnRails.org- Web framework, tương tự như Zend, nhưng "full stack", hoàn chỉnh từ lớp presentation tới logging. - Full stack: ... Tại Sao Cần Biết Rubyon Rails? - Ruby Là một ngôn ngữ "thời thượng", dễ học và dễ viết (nhưng khó master!)- So sánh với các ngôn ngữ và framework khác, RubyonRails như xe đua...
... development environment (IDE) for Ruby on Rails. In the name RadRails, the Rad stands for “Rapid application devel-opment” (and, of course, Rails stands for Rails ). RadRails is based on theEclipse ... if you want, but you won’t useit for the remainder of this chapter.Creating a New RubyonRails ProjectRadRails is an integrated development environment for Rubyon Rails. (SeeChapter 2.) ... your database connection. Fortunately, trou-bleshooting the connection is the topic of the next section.Troubleshooting your database connectionWhat do you do if you can’t connect to your...
... RAILS 23 27524ch02.qxd 11 /30 /06 11:18 AM Page 23 Components of Rails A RubyonRails application consists of several components, as you can see in Figure 1 -3. Figure 1 -3. A generic Rails applicationA simple ... using RubyonRails in three months.Figure 1-6. Odeo is a podcasting creation-and-sharing tool built on Rails. INTRODUCTION TO RUBYON RAILS 13 17524ch01.qxd 12/ 13/ 06 4:40 PM Page 13 14. ... belongs_to :mother belongs_to :father end RAILS SOLUTIONS: RAILS MADE EASY87524ch01.qxd 12/ 13/ 06 4:40 PM Page 8 1 INTRODUCTION TO RUBY ON RAILS 7524ch01.qxd 12/ 13/ 06 4:40 PM Page 3 14....
... on Rails Beginning Ruby on Rails E-CommerceBeginning Ruby Beginning Rubyon Rails Companion eBookSee last page for details on $10 eBook versionJarkko LaineCompanioneBook AvailableBeginning ... next-generation onlineshops using Rubyon Rails www.apress.comSOURCE CODE ONLINEforums.apress.comFOR PROFESSIONALSBY PROFESSIONALS™Join online discussions:THE APRESS ROADMAPPro Ruby Pro Rubyon Rails Beginning ... compatible with Rails. ■Note Before downloading Ruby, check which version is required by the RubyonRails version that you want to use by reading the online documentation found at www.rubyonrails.org....
... CH02.qxd 8 /30 /07 1 :30 PM Page 15 Ola BiniPractical JRuby on Rails Web 2.0 ProjectsBringing RubyonRails to theJava™Platform881-4 FM.qxd 8 /31 /07 1: 43 PM Page i A Brief History of Ruby Ruby ... Guideto Grails Practical JRuby on Rails Web 2.0 Projectswww.apress.comjava.apress.comSOURCE CODE ONLINECompanion eBook See last page for details on $10 eBook versionISBN- 13: 978-1-59059-881-8ISBN-10: ... important is “Convention overConfiguration,” which means that you need to do extremely small amounts of configurationand coding if your application follows the conventions of Rails. It also...
... Microsoft’s IronRuby.With JRuby running on the JVM, Ruby is better able to get into some enterprise environ-ments. Even at my day job, where I’ve been pushing Ruby from day one, JRuby is making Ruby solutions ... environment tobe able to start creating JRuby onRails applications from scratch. One thing I haven’t mentionedis the question of where to write your code. I won’t give you a recommendation about ... important is “Convention overConfiguration,” which means that you need to do extremely small amounts of configurationand coding if your application follows the conventions of Rails. It also...
... the class Exception. Ruby has a wholefamily tree of exceptions, all of them going back eventually to Exception. Some common exceptionsTable 8.1 shows some common exceptions (each of which ... techniques. Control flow techniques include the following:■Conditional execution—Execution depends on the truth of an expression.■Looping—A single segment of code is executed repeatedly.■Iteration—A ... in Ruby. Finally, we’ll look at Ruby s extensivemechanism for handling error conditions through exceptions. Exceptions stopthe flow of a program, either completely or until the error condition...
... 2Addition10/5 2Integer division10 /3 3Integer division (no automatic floating-point conversion)10.0 /3. 0 3. 333 333 333 3Floating-point division1.2 + 3. 4 4.6Floating-point addition-12 - ... 17>> "1 234 5".to_i( 13) => 33 519>> " ;ruby& quot;.to_i (35 )=> 1194794Keep in mind that most of the arithmetic operators you see in Ruby are methods.They don’t look that ... of these opera-tions, and similar ones, depend on objects being accessible in collections. Ruby represents collections of objects by putting them inside container objects.In Ruby, two built-in...